To remove the CD player from a Jaguar X-Type, first, disconnect the car battery to avoid any electrical issues. Then, carefully remove the trim panel surrounding the CD player using a plastic trim tool to avoid damaging the interior. Unscrew the mounting screws securing the CD player in place, gently pull it out, and disconnect the wiring harness. Once unhooked, you can replace or service the CD player as needed.
